PART 105-70--IMPLEMENTATION OF THE PROGRAM FRAUD CIVIL REMEDIES ACT OF 1986--Table of Contents
 
Sec. 105-70.046  Compromise or settlement.

    (a) Parties may make offers of compromise or settlement at any time.
    (b) The reviewing official has the exclusive authority to compromise 
or settle a case under this part at any time after the date on which the 
reviewing official is permitted to issue a complaint and before the date 
on which the ALJ issues an initial decision.
    (c) The Authority Head has exclusive authority to compromise or 
settle a case under this part at any time after the date on which the 
ALJ issues an initial decision, except during the pendency of any review 
under Sec. 105-70.042 or during the pendency of any action to collect 
penalties and assessments under Sec. 105-70.043.
    (d) The Attorney General has exclusive authority to compromise or 
settle a case under this part during the pendency of any review under 
Sec. 105-70.042 or of any action to recover penalties and assessments 
under 31 U.S.C. 3806.
    (e) The investigating official may recommend settlement terms to the 
reviewing official, the Authority Head, or the Attorney General, as 
appropriate. The reviewing official may recommend settlement terms to 
the Authority Head, or the Attorney General, as appropriate.
    (f) Any compromise or settlement must be in writing.
